How to Improve Your Real Estate Business Website Design

Don’t know where to start to create the perfect website design? Here are the effective tips you should follow:

  1. Place Attractive Photography

All real estate websites need to focus on real estate media, whether photos or videos. Ensure that your website design can support the use and loading of high-quality photos in the form of listings and slideshows. This allows people to view it properly regardless of what device they use.

Why are photos important? Today’s property buyers would search online before contacting a real estate agent, more so compared to looking at newspaper listings and physical posters. Let them see what properties are available, which enhances their buying journey experience with you.

  1. Add Visitor Registration

When a prospect or client visits your website, you obviously want them to come back to your site. That way, they can use it as an online real estate base where they can buy or advertise. You need to encourage them to come back with visitor registration!

All real estate websites need to provide the ability for viewers to register for any updates on specificities properties they were viewing or are interested in. Furthermore, you also have the chance to update them on new listings in towns, monthly newsletters, or even updates on new blog posts.

  1. Integrate Social Media Accounts

Social media is a great way to advertise and communicate with your target market, especially in the real estate industry. You get to connect with prospects, current clients, as well as your partners.

That’s why you should connect your website and link content to your Facebook page, Instagram account, among other social media accounts. This ensures that you’re giving clients easier access to informative data.

Always have your social media accounts linked to your web design, blogs, relevant pages, and other places in your layout deemed appropriate.

  1. Put Up Community Pages

Websites that can provide quick and easy searches for certain communities and towns will make it easier for their viewers to see what they want and are looking for.

Because of this, you need to have community pages for each town and city in their area or wherever you’re selling real estate. Make sure that you include all MLS listings, and that everything is numbered on a readable map. It should also be featured on your website for easier navigation.

  1. Feature a Listings Slideshow

Remember when I mentioned how photography is vital in your web design? So it is showcasing properly on your website. By having a featured listings slideshow on your homepage, you can highlight your own listings and must-buys.

Customize a website that reflects your listings and region, providing clients an easier view of the properties you have available. It will further market your existing properties and will be one of the first things visitors see, and this can help in their buying journey.

  1. Focus on Search Engine Optimization

Websites today have an SEO framework enabled in their web design. However, they are usually left uncompleted, especially from realtors who are very busy focusing on their own clients and listings. Because of this, they are unable to optimize their web design for SEO, taking advantage of the results when ranking high in search engine results pages.

Start learning more about SEO and make sure that your web design is optimized for your region, towns, and name. This will help your website be found online by relevant searchers and web surfers.

  1. Integrate Blog Functionality

You shouldn’t only add listings and photos to your web design. It’s best that you write and post relevant content that your visitors will want to view so they can take action from it. Excellent content can also increase your website’s search engine value, making it rank better in search results pages.

Your web design should integrate blog functionality, providing a platform that can support blogging. Even if you aren’t ready to write a blog yet, it’s best to have that option in case you start writing content in the near future.
